So if you haven't heard, the Oscar nominations for 2010 were announced a couple of days ago and I must say I'm very pleased with the results. Many of my favorite films of the year have been nominated but I think I was most happy to see that Hailee Steinfeld, the incredible young actress of only 14, was nominated for Best Supporting Actress (Mattie Ross in True Grit). I think it's a bit of a shame that she was not recognized as the lead actress of the film merely because of her age but it is certainly well deserved for a fantastic job nonetheless.

As usual I somehow missed the movie that received the most nominations (The King's Speech) but I did manage to see a fair amount of the other films nominated including 127 Hours - which I just saw yesterday. If you're unfamiliar with the film (which I think most people are at this point) it's an adaptation of the very true story about how hiker Aron Ralston became trapped under an 800 pound boulder for 5 days before amputating his own arm with a blunt pocket knife. As you can imagine, it's not the easiest film to watch, but with Danny Boyle (of Slumdog Millionaire fame) at the helm it was incredibly well done. James Franco received a nomination for Best Actor for his portrayal and I do believe it's also well deserved.
